| <a name="details" id="details"></a><h2 class="groupheader">Detailed Description</h2> |
| <div class="textblock"><p>Parameters for defragmentation. </p> |
| <p>To be used with function <a class="el" href="vk__mem__alloc_8h.html#a36ba776fd7fd5cb1e9359fdc0d8e6e8a" title="Begins defragmentation process.">vmaDefragmentationBegin()</a>. </p> |

| <a id="a7f71f39590c5316771493d2333f9c1bd"></a> |
| <h2 class="memtitle"><span class="permalink"><a href="#a7f71f39590c5316771493d2333f9c1bd">◆ </a></span>commandBuffer</h2> |
| |
| <div class="memitem"> |
| <div class="memproto"> |
| <table class="memname"> |
| <tr> |
| <td class="memname">VkCommandBuffer VmaDefragmentationInfo2::commandBuffer</td> |
| </tr> |
| </table> |
| </div><div class="memdoc"> |
| |
| <p>Optional. Command buffer where GPU copy commands will be posted. </p> |
| <p>If not null, it must be a valid command buffer handle that supports Transfer queue type. It must be in the recording state and outside of a render pass instance. You need to submit it and make sure it finished execution before calling <a class="el" href="vk__mem__alloc_8h.html#a8774e20e91e245aae959ba63efa15dd2" title="Ends defragmentation process.">vmaDefragmentationEnd()</a>.</p> |
| <p>Passing null means that only CPU defragmentation will be performed. </p> |

| <a id="ab6d288f29d028156cf73542d630a2e32"></a> |
| <h2 class="memtitle"><span class="permalink"><a href="#ab6d288f29d028156cf73542d630a2e32">◆ </a></span>pAllocations</h2> |
| |
| <div class="memitem"> |
| <div class="memproto"> |
| <table class="memname"> |
| <tr> |
| <td class="memname">const <a class="el" href="struct_vma_allocation.html">VmaAllocation</a>* VmaDefragmentationInfo2::pAllocations</td> |
| </tr> |
| </table> |
| </div><div class="memdoc"> |
| |
| <p>Pointer to array of allocations that can be defragmented. </p> |
| <p>The array should have <code>allocationCount</code> elements. The array should not contain nulls. Elements in the array should be unique - same allocation cannot occur twice. It is safe to pass allocations that are in the lost state - they are ignored. All allocations not present in this array are considered non-moveable during this defragmentation. </p> |

| <a id="a3c9c6aa5c97d5670f8e362b3a6f3029b"></a> |
| <h2 class="memtitle"><span class="permalink"><a href="#a3c9c6aa5c97d5670f8e362b3a6f3029b">◆ </a></span>pPools</h2> |
| |
| <div class="memitem"> |
| <div class="memproto"> |
| <table class="memname"> |
| <tr> |
| <td class="memname">const <a class="el" href="struct_vma_pool.html">VmaPool</a>* VmaDefragmentationInfo2::pPools</td> |
| </tr> |
| </table> |
| </div><div class="memdoc"> |
| |
| <p>Either null or pointer to array of pools to be defragmented. </p> |
| <p>All the allocations in the specified pools can be moved during defragmentation and there is no way to check if they were really moved as in <code>pAllocationsChanged</code>, so you must query all the allocations in all these pools for new <code>VkDeviceMemory</code> and offset using <a class="el" href="vk__mem__alloc_8h.html#a86dd08aba8633bfa4ad0df2e76481d8b" title="Returns current information about specified allocation and atomically marks it as used in current fra...">vmaGetAllocationInfo()</a> if you might need to recreate buffers and images bound to them.</p> |
| <p>The array should have <code>poolCount</code> elements. The array should not contain nulls. Elements in the array should be unique - same pool cannot occur twice.</p> |
| <p>Using this array is equivalent to specifying all allocations from the pools in <code>pAllocations</code>. It might be more efficient. </p> |
